Output 2bb32c866aa92655df57b6ad5247b3cf19c5bce9c642b9f142128050c0d677da:2

value
37851700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ef8aa09f1b505f0c0bad495e3e3107b89d45188 OP_EQUAL
address
3DGNxCxDiM7psJAMyqKMsXLF8rHs2Y6jdt
transaction
2bb32c866aa92655df57b6ad5247b3cf19c5bce9c642b9f142128050c0d677da
spent
true